### Enums

Define enums for categorical variables; these are safe to use to protect a value from being modified to invalid options. The `enum` function creates a generator which is then used to create the enum object. This can be used standalone or as part of an interface.

```{r enum}
Colour <- enum("red", "green", "blue")
# Create an enum object
colour <- Colour("red")
print(colour)
colour$value <- "green"
print(colour)
# Invalid modification (throws error)
try(colour$value <- "yellow")
# Use in an interface
Car <- interface(
make = enum("Toyota", "Ford", "Chevrolet"),
model = character,
colour = Colour
)
# Implement the interface
car1 <- Car(
make = "Toyota",
model = "Corolla",
colour = "red"
)
print(car1)
# Invalid implementation (throws error)
try(Car(
make = "Honda",
model = "Civic",
colour = "yellow"
))
# Invalid modification (throws error)
try(car1$colour$value <- "yellow")
try(car1$make$value <- "Honda")
```

### Enums

Define enums for categorical variables; these are safe to use to protect
a value from being modified to invalid options. The `enum` function
creates a generator which is then used to create the enum object. This
can be used standalone or as part of an interface.

``` r
Colour <- enum("red", "green", "blue")

# Create an enum object
colour <- Colour("red")
print(colour)
#> Enum: red

colour$value <- "green"
print(colour)
#> Enum: green

# Invalid modification (throws error)
try(colour$value <- "yellow")
#> Error in `$<-.enum`(`*tmp*`, value, value = "yellow") :
#> Invalid value. Must be one of: red, green, blue

# Use in an interface
Car <- interface(
make = enum("Toyota", "Ford", "Chevrolet"),
model = character,
colour = Colour
)

# Implement the interface
car1 <- Car(
make = "Toyota",
model = "Corolla",
colour = "red"
)

print(car1)
#> Object implementing interface:
#> make: Toyota
#> model: Corolla
#> colour: red
#> Validation on access: Disabled

# Invalid implementation (throws error)
try(Car(
make = "Honda",
model = "Civic",
colour = "yellow"
))
#> Error in validator(value) :
#> Invalid value. Must be one of: Toyota, Ford, Chevrolet

# Invalid modification (throws error)
try(car1$colour$value <- "yellow")
#> Error in `$<-.enum`(`*tmp*`, value, value = "yellow") :
#> Invalid value. Must be one of: red, green, blue
try(car1$make$value <- "Honda")
#> Error in `$<-.enum`(`*tmp*`, value, value = "Honda") :
#> Invalid value. Must be one of: Toyota, Ford, Chevrolet
```
